The Benefits of Weight Loss for Diabetes

1. Improved Blood Sugar Control:

When you lose weight, your body becomes more sensitive to insulin, allowing for better glucose utilization and regulation. This leads to improved blood sugar control, making it easier to manage diabetes.

2. Reduced Medication Dependency:

Weight loss can decrease the need for diabetes medication or insulin injections. As your blood sugar levels stabilize, you may be able to reduce the dosage or eliminate certain medications under medical supervision.

3. Lower Risk of Complications:

By effectively managing diabetes through weight loss, you can lower the risk of developing long-term complications such as heart disease, kidney disease, nerve damage, and eye problems.

4. Increased Energy and Well-being:

Shedding excess weight leads to increased energy levels, enhanced mood, and an overall sense of well-being, which can positively impact your daily life.

Approaches to Weight Loss

1. Diet Modification:

Adopting a balanced, nutritious diet is crucial in promoting weight loss. Focus on consuming whole foods, incorporating lean proteins, fruits, vegetables, and whole grains while reducing intake of processed foods, sugary beverages, and saturated fats.

2. Regular Physical Activity:

Engaging in regular exercise plays a vital role in weight loss and diabetes management. Aim for a combination of cardiovascular exercises (such as walking, cycling, or swimming) and strength training activities to build lean muscle mass.

3. Medications and Surgical Options:

In certain cases, your healthcare provider may recommend weight-loss medications or surgical interventions, such as bariatric surgery, to accelerate weight loss and improve diabetes control. These options should be discussed with a healthcare professional.

Tips for Successful Weight Loss

1. Set Realistic Goals:

Avoid setting unrealistic expectations for weight loss. Aim for gradual, sustainable weight loss of 1-2 pounds per week. This approach promotes long-term success.

2. Seek Professional Guidance:

Consult a registered dietitian or nutritionist who specializes in diabetes management to develop a personalized weight loss plan tailored to your needs and preferences.

3. Monitor Blood Sugar Levels:

Regularly check your blood sugar levels to understand how your body responds to dietary changes and exercise. This helps in making necessary adjustments to your diabetes treatment plan.

4. Stay Consistent and Patient:

Remember that weight loss is a journey that requires consistency and patience. Celebrate small victories along the way and seek support from friends, family, or a diabetes support group.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Can weight loss cure diabetes?

No, weight loss cannot cure diabetes. However, it can greatly improve blood sugar control, reduce medication dependency, and lower the risk of complications.

2. How much weight should I aim to lose to see diabetes improvement?

Every individual is different, and the amount of weight needed to see improvement may vary. However, even a modest weight loss of 5-10% of your total body weight can bring about significant positive changes.

3. Should I consider weight-loss surgery?

Weight-loss surgery should be considered only after exhausting other weight loss methods and under the guidance of a healthcare professional. It is typically recommended for individuals with severe obesity or uncontrolled diabetes.

4. Can medications for weight loss interfere with diabetes treatment?

Some weight-loss medications can affect blood sugar levels or interact with diabetes medications. It is essential to discuss any weight-loss medications with your healthcare provider to ensure they align with your diabetes treatment plan.

5. Are there any specific diets that are best for weight loss and diabetes?

There is no one-size-fits-all diet for weight loss and diabetes. However, adopting a balanced, portion-controlled diet that emphasizes whole foods and limits processed foods is generally recommended. Collaborate with a healthcare professional to create a personalized dietary plan.
